EFNA co-hosts World Brain Day events in 4 EU capitals
To celebrate World Brain Day (July 22nd), the European Federation of Neurological Associations [EFNA] co-hosted events in four European capitals – Brussels, Bucharest, Dublin and Warsaw! The aim of these events was to hear what matters most to neurology patients in terms of their health outcomes – #BrainLifeGoals – and to discuss how this can…
Poland, the second country in Europe with the Brain Plan
A strategic Brain Plan report for Poland was announced on World Brain Day, July 22, 2019 after several years of work lead by NeuroPozytywni Foundation. The document was prepared by the foundation in cooperation with many experts. The event was organized with the support of the Patients’ Ombudsman office in Warsaw. “Brain Plan for Poland”…
